Hi Anant,There are total 6 trimester in 2 years of PGDM course. Each year there are 3 trimesters, which is held in every 3 months. Like in 1st year 1st trimester held in the month of September I. e- from 22nd September to 5th October.
2nd trimester held in the month of December I.e- from 24th December to 4th January.
3rd trimester held in the month of mid-April i.e from 10th April to 23rd April. I really hope this will help you. All the best.

Hi Aman,
The college holds a good placement record. A good number of companies visit the campus every year. The number of companies visiting for marketing specialisation is usually more as compared to other ones. Some of the recruiters include Khimji Ramdas, KPMG, Tresvista, Milward Brown, Tata Housing, Deloitte, Blue Star, Philips, Birla Sun Life, ITC Ltd., Colgate, Godrej, MRF Tyre, GSK, Ambuja Cement, Nestle, etc. The highest packages this year (batch 2017-2019) went up to Rs 14 lacs p.a offered by Indica and Square Yards respectively ( international placement). The average package usually goes up to Rs 4-5 lacs p.a.
